The Pokémon Company is unveiling an exciting range of new products for the Pokémon Trading Card Game (TCG). This latest expansion, titled Scarlet & Violet—Destined Rivals, is set to release on May 30, 2025, and includes a thrilling array of cards featuring the notorious Team Rocket. With over 45 unique Team Rocket Pokémon cards to discover, trainers will have ample opportunities to strengthen their decks and enhance their gameplay.

In this new expansion, players can team up with iconic characters such as Cynthia and her Garchomp ex, Ethan alongside Ho-Oh ex, or Arven with his Mabosstiff ex. These characters will be essential allies in the battle against Team Rocket and their troublesome schemes. Overall, the expansion boasts more than 85 Trainer Pokémon cards, alongside numerous Pokémon and Trainer cards that come with special illustrations, adding an extra layer of excitement to the collection.

### Booster Display Boxes

For those looking to acquire a substantial number of Pokémon TCG cards in one go, the Booster Display Box is an ideal choice. Each box contains an impressive 36 booster packs, with every pack featuring 10 cards and one Basic Energy card. ### Elite Trainer Boxes

The Elite Trainer Box is another fantastic option for trainers who want a blend of Pokémon TCG cards and useful accessories. Each Scarlet & Violet—Destined Rivals Elite Trainer Box comes equipped with nine booster packs from the new expansion, as well as a full-art promo card showcasing Team Rocket’s Wobbuffet. In addition to these valuable cards, trainers will find 65 card sleeves, 45 Energy cards, damage-counter dice, a coin-flip die, and condition markers, all neatly organized in a durable box. Furthermore, a player’s guide is included, which provides valuable tips for optimizing deck-building strategies with the new cards from this expansion.

### Build & Battle Boxes

Trainers keen on participating in Pokémon TCG Prerelease events will find the Build & Battle Boxes to be an exciting option. Available at local game stores during these events, these boxes are also released more widely once the expansion officially drops. Each Build & Battle Box contains a pre-constructed 40-card deck that is ready for competitive play in the Prerelease format. Additionally, trainers will receive one of four unique foil promo cards and four booster packs from Scarlet & Violet—Destined Rivals, allowing them to further enhance their decks.

### Booster Bundles

For those who prefer to purchase individual packs but desire more than just one, the Booster Bundle is the perfect solution. This bundle conveniently groups six booster packs from Scarlet & Violet—Destined Rivals into one package, providing trainers with multiple opportunities to expand their collections.
